If you’re like me then you routinely see very tempting flight and hotel deals that almost look too good to be true. Although I’ve never taken advantage of these last minute bargains, they fascinate me which is one reason why I asked Brandon Owen to join us this week. He booked one of those last minute deals for a short, two-day trip to Shanghai, China. He shares the process of booking the trip, what he saw and experienced in Shanghai including Shanghai Disneyland. We also chat about the latest Disney news and updates and how these changes will affect visitors in 2020.

A native of North Carolina, Brandon Owen is a sucker for spontaneous flight and hotel deals and has used those to make exploring the world an important part of his life, while also owning a small business. Through well-timed trips that take advantage of some incredible bargains, Brandon has been everywhere from the Florida Keys to the heart of Shanghai.
